SOFT EXCAVATION POTHOLING METHOD AND APPARATUS

1. A method for exposing an underground object comprising:
- excavating soil using a soft excavation device in an area of the underground object;
transmitting an electromagnetic wave into the earth from the soft excavation device;
receiving electromagnetic waves reflected from the underground object;
processing at least one property of the reflected waves to determine a location of the underground object relative to the soft excavation device;
directing the soft excavation device to the underground object; and
excavating soil using the soft excavating device proximate the determined location;
wherein the determined location of the underground object comprises a distance and a direction to the object from the excavation head.

Abstract
A method and apparatus for locating an underground object. The apparatus comprises an excavation head, a wave emitter, a receiver, and a processor. The excavation head is adapted for soft excavation of soil. The excavation head may use mechanical means to dislodge soil, pressurized air or water, or a combination of methods. The wave emitter, located proximate the excavation head, transmits waves into the soil. The receiver receives waves reflected by underground objects. Information about the reflected waves is processed by the processor to determine the location of the underground object.
